The agile manifesto (2001)
“We are uncovering better ways of developing software by doing it and helping
others do it. Through this work we have come to value:
Individual and interactions over processes and tools
Working software over comprehensive documentation
Customer collaboration over contract negotiation
Responding to change over following a plan
That is, while there is value in the items on the right, we value the items on the
left more.”

Agile is a mindset
KEY BEHAVIOURS THAT ENABLE THE AGILE MINDSET
•  Respect for the worth of every person
•  Truth in every communication
•  Transparency of all data, actions, and decisions
•  Trust that each person will support the team
•  Commitment to the team and to the team’s goals -
Collaboration
The principles behind agile
DEFINING PRINCIPLES OF AGILE
•  Our highest priority is to satisfy the customer.
•  Deliver outcomes frequently.
•  Business people must work together daily throughout the project.
•  Build projects around motivated individuals.
•  The most efficient and effective method of communication is face-
to-face.
•  Outcomes are the primary measure of progress.
•  Agile processes promote sustainable development.
•  Simplicity is essential.
•  The best outcomes emerge from self-organizing teams.
•  At regular intervals, the team reflects on how to become more
effective, then tunes and adjusts its behavior accordingly.

System of Work– Value & Failure Demand
VALUE DEMAND:	
Value Demand is the reason why the
Contact Centre exists. This is the
teams’ opportunity to deliver a
product or service that benefits the
customer
FAILURE DEMAND:
Failure Demand is where we have
failed the customer by not doing
something or by not doing it right the
first time. This can either be at the
Contact Centre or the Organisation
level.

System of Work– Constraints in the system
AGILE
TRADITIONAL
•  TEAM INVOLVEMENT
•  ON-THE-JOB
TRAINING
•  2-WEEK INDUCTION
•  CUSTOMER-
DEMAND TRAINING
•  NO TEAM INVOLVEMENT
•  CLASSROOM TRAINING
•  INDUCTION 6-8 WEEKS
•  PRODUCT-CENTRIC
TRAINING
TRAINING AND INDUCTION
